Data center substations are specialized electrical facilities that serve as the primary connection point between utility power grids and data centers. They are designed to provide a reliable and high-capacity power supply, ensuring uninterrupted data center operations.
One of the primary drivers of the data center substation market is the exponential growth of data traffic. With the proliferation of online services, cloud computing, and digital content, data centers are experiencing ever-increasing demands for power and capacity.
The demand for scalable and resilient data center infrastructure contributes to market growth. Data center operators are seeking solutions that can be expanded to accommodate growing workloads while maintaining high levels of reliability and redundancy.
The need for energy-efficient solutions supports market growth. Data center substations are designed with features such as power factor correction and voltage regulation to maximize energy efficiency and reduce operational costs.
The pursuit of sustainable data center operations drives market growth. Data center operators are increasingly adopting renewable energy sources and environmentally friendly practices, with data center substations playing a crucial role in facilitating these efforts.
Efforts to reduce downtime and improve reliability contribute to market growth. Data center substations are equipped with backup power systems and redundancy features to ensure uninterrupted operations, minimizing the risk of data loss or service interruptions.
